Under every seat in the Villa away section at Upton Park the other day was a t-shirt with Mellberg written on it and 'Thanks for the Support' (or similar)

Paid for by the man himself, that is a great touch in these days of millionaire footballers changing clubs all the time and not giving a stuff about the fans.

Thought it was worth a mention here.
